Jump to content

Archived

This topic is now archived and is closed to further replies.

Morneithan

[RESOLU]Internet.

Recommended Posts

Ben c spécifique à Grub. Lilo lui est entièrement mis dans le MBR. Et si tu fais sauter le /boot de ton linux, ça marchera toujours bien pour charger Windows.

Par contre, il suffit de faire une modif sur un noyau et ça ne marche plus...

Au moins, si grub n'arrive plus à lire son fichier de conf, il est toujours possible de tout faire à la main

Link to post
Share on other sites
c'est sur que tu essaye de t'appuyer sur des fichiers qui tu a fait sauter ca marche pas bien :)

C'est méchant de se moquer ^^ :mdr: !

Bon, encore merci à tous :D , je mettrais [RESOLU] demain quand je serais sûr et certains que tout c'est bien passé :ouioui: .

Link to post
Share on other sites

Plop plop !

Alors, ca yé, j'ai installé Debian Etch !!! Waaaaiiii :D !

Bon, par contre je rencontre une autre problème (je fais pas un nouveau topic car je pense que la solution est toute conne, sauf que je vois pas comment la résoudre)... hé oui ca aurais été trop beau ^^ !

Durant l'install, on m'a bien dis que eth0 avait été correctement configuré. Alors, moi j'ai continué, toussa...

Viens le reboot (je vais vite voir si ma win Xp est toujours en vie :-D ), je me log en root et vu que je dois installer pour l'interface graphique, les naviqateur toussa... sous bash, je me met au boulot :

apt-get install x-window-system

.

Il cherche vite fais dans l'arbre des dépendance et il me dis qu'il ne trouve pas ce paquet dans l'arbre (je précise que j'ai également essayé avec x-window-system-core).

Je pense que cela viens donc de la connexion internet, et ce pour deux raison:

-Mon "ifconfig eth0" m'indique qu'il n'y a ni dowload ni upload.

-Après le reboot, au moment de choisir les miroirs, dès que j'en choisissait un, je recevait plusieur lignes d'erreur (je ne pourrait pas vous les citer, yen avait un certains nombre...). Le truc c'est que sur le moment je ne pouvais rien faire, alors j'ai décidé de continuer ...

J'aimerais donc savoir ce que vous en pensez, et merci d'avance si vous avez une solution à mon problème.

EDIT: Personne pour m'aider ??

Link to post
Share on other sites
Plusieurs choses :

- As-tu internet ? Tente un ping www.free.fr

- Comment as-tu choisi ton miroir ? peux-tu mettre ici ton /etc/apt/sources.list

- Une fois ta connexion faite, et ton miroir choisi, as-tu fait un apt-get update ?

Salut.

1) Un ping de free m'indique:

"Unknown host www.free.fr"

Je ne dois donc pas avoir de connection internet. D'ailleur lors du boot de Debian apparement il envoie un certains nombre de paquet pour créer la connection , et j'ai l'impression qu'il échouent tous (j'essayerais de vous le poster ici.)

2) Je vais éditer tout à l'heure pour le mettre, vu qu'il faut que je reboot à chaque fois :mdr2: .

3)Je n'avais pas fais apt-get update hier, je l'ai fais aujourd'hui, et il a juste lu l'arbre des dépendances, c'est tout.

Voilà voilà. En tout cas, même si finalement j'ai un system Linux sur mon PC c'est chiant de pas pouvoir en profiter :roll: !!!

Link to post
Share on other sites

Laisse tomber l'apt-get, le + important c'est avoir le net.

Vu l'erreur que tu as, il te manque déjà le DNS. Rajoute l'IP du DNS que t'as donné ton fournisseur d'accès dans le fichier /etc/resolv.conf :

/etc/resolv.conf

nameserver 212.xxx.yyy.zzz

Ensuite, peux-tu poster ici, ce que tu donne la commande : ifconfig

Allez, encore un peu de patience, tu es à 2 doigts du but ! Une fois le net fonctionnel, Debian est un vrai bijou ...

Link to post
Share on other sites

Ok merci je vais faire ca.

Juste une question (newbie inside ^^ ) comment j'edite ce répertoire pour rajouter le DNS free ? Je fais juste /etc/resolv.conf ou je dois rajouter un truc ?

Pour le /etc/apt/sources.list , j'ai essayé d'y accéder (c'est bien avec "ls" qu'on affiche un répertoire non ?), et il me dis qu'il n'existe pas.

Ensuite, j'ai vite fais essayé de reconfigurer la source.list avec base-config, et quand je choisit un serveur FTP, j'ai ca:

"Impossible de récupérer lenomduFPTendirectiond'unfichier. Erreur de résolution.

Impossible de récupérer la liste des paquets sources lenomduFTPblabla"

Enfin bref je vais faire ce que tu dis et on verra :francais: .

EDIT: J'ai rapidement noté ce qu'il me sort lors du boot concernant l'eth0:

(je saute certaines ligne que j'ai pas eu le temps de noter, désolé...)

"DHCPDISCOVER on Eth0 to 255.255.255.255 ports 67 interval 5

(il recommence avec différentes intervales)

[...]

Failed to bring up Eth0."

Ce qui est bizzard c'est que normalement ma passerelle c'est 255.255.255.0 et pas celle qu'il donne...

Link to post
Share on other sites

Bon le problème s'éclaircit. En fait, il faudait savoir comment tu te connectes à internet.

Une box qqconque ? un modem ?

Ensuite, ce n'est qu'une question de paramétrage. Là, Linux essaie d'attribuer une IP à ton PC en cherchant un serveur DHCP. Mais comme il ne doit pas y en avoir sur ton réseau, il ne peut te connecter au réseau.

Donc il va falloir configurer ton IP en fonction de ton mode d'accès à internet.

Link to post
Share on other sites

Je me connecte via ma Freebox en mode routeur, le tout connecté par cable ethernet :ouioui: .

PS: Je crois avoir réussi à accéder au source liste via base-config, quand tu as le choix de le modifier à la main: "deb file: ///cdrom/etch main"

Donc si j'ai bien compris, j'ai un pb de connexion et vu qu'il n'arrive pas à ce connecter, il n'a pas rajouté de serveur FTP dans ma soucre.list.

Link to post
Share on other sites

Si il a rajouté le FTP dans ta liste, mais tu n'as pas internet, tu ne peux pas t'y connecter.

Est-ce que tu as laissé le DHCP sur la freebox ? Il y a des chances que non, vu que ça ne marche pas lol

Sinon, il faut que tu paramètres la configuration réseau en mode statique.

A l'époque où j'étais sous debian ça se faisait dans le fichier /etc/network/interfaces (si mes souvenirs sont bons).

Il faut que tu édites ce fichier et que tu rajoutes qqchose dans ce style :

auto eth0
iface eth0 inet static
      address 192.168.0.2
      netmask 255.255.255.0
      network 192.168.0.0
      broadcast 192.168.0.255
      gateway 192.168.0.1

le paramètre address sera ton adresse IP. Elle doit être différente de celle que tu as choisi pour la freebox, mais doit être dans le même sous réseau. donc en gros, tu choisis 192.168.0.x où 0<= x <= 254 et x n'est pas l'IP de la freebox.

Pour éditer un fichier, vu que je crois que tu n'as pas X, il te reste vi ou nano. Si tu as toujours les CD d'install comme source de packages, fait un

Si tu as nano sur les CD, essaie de le mettre

#apt-get install nano

Ben ensuite :

#nano /etc/network/interfaces

Cet éditeur est simple, et ne requiert pas de connaissance ... Si tu ne l'as pas, il ne te que vi ...

#apt-get install vim

Ensuite, fait

#vi /etc/network/interfaces

Le truc à savoir, c'est que par défaut tu ne fais que te déplacer dans le texte. Il faut appuyer sur i pour que ça insère du texte :mdr:

Link to post
Share on other sites

Je m'avance peut être un peu, mais vu que mon CD c'est celui de la netinstall, je suis pas sûr qu'il contienne nano ou vi .

Je vais essayer quand même, merci :fou: !

Et à part le paramettre adress, je dois changer quoi ?

Parce que mon IP c'est 192.168.0.1 et celle de ma box 192.168.0.254. Hors je ne vois pas ce dernier sur ce que tu me donnes.

Et le DHCP est bien activé pour ma Freebox, d'ailleur c'est ca qui me turlupine, car au début de l'installation, quand j'ai choisi de configurer mon réseau en DHCP, ca avait marché...

PS: Je laisse tomber le resolv.conf ou faut que je m'en occupe aussi ?

Link to post
Share on other sites

Si tu as le serveur DHCP, et il marche puisque tu as installé par le net, il faut que tu aies ces lignes dans le fichier /etc/network/interfaces :

auto eth0
iface eth0 inet dhcp

Oui, il faut aussi que tu modifies le /etc/resolv.conf :

nameserver 212.228.0.95

il faut aussi que tu vérifies sur le site de Free les IP attribuées par le DHCP.

Elles ne doivent pas contenir 1 ou 254, vu que ces IP sont déjà prises. Mets une plage du genre 10-20.

Ensuite, tu devrais avoir le net :transpi:

Link to post
Share on other sites

Merci pour tes réponse et ta patience ;) ;) .

Donc, j'ai essayé d'éditer /etc/network/interface, et voilà ce qu'il me donne sans rien toucher:

[...]

The primary network interface:

auto eth0

iface eth0 inet dhcp

Et voilà pour le resolv.conf:

nameserver 212.27.54.252

nameserver 213.228.0.212

Il s'avère que ceux sont excatement les serveur DNS que j'utilise (sous windows) !

Je ne comprend pas, ca devrait donc marcher... mais ca marche toujours pas, le ping ne marche pas et ifconfig m'indique toujours que eth0 n'envoie et ne recoit rien...

Je ne sais donc pas si il faut que j'essaye

auto eth0
iface eth0 inet static
     address 192.168.0.2
     netmask 255.255.255.0
     network 192.168.0.0
     broadcast 192.168.0.255
     gateway 192.168.0.1

, le truc c'est que sous win mon IP est bien 192.168.0.1 et la Freebox 192.168.0.254 et ca marche.

Link to post
Share on other sites

Voilà voilà ;) !

ifconfig eth0 up

(ne donne aucune réponse)

ifconfig

Eth0 Lien encap: UNSPEC HWaddr 00-10-DC-00-00-77-FF-FP-00-00-00-00-00-00-00
UP BROADCAST RUNNING MULTICAST: MTU 1500 Metric:1
RX Packets:0  errors:0  dropped:0  overruns:0  frame:0
TX Packets:0      "    :7       "     :7        "      :0  carrier:0

Collisions: 0  lg files transmission:1000
RX bytes: 0 (0.0b) TX bytes:0 (0.0b)

lo ....blabla...

Voilà.

Bon, le ifconfig eth0 up m'a fais pensé à une chose: j'ai deux port ethernet.

Alors, soupsonant que cette commande activais un port reseau, j'ai tout débranché et j'ai fais

ifconfig eth1 up

il m'a répondu:

No link during initialisation.

Après j'ai branché sur les deux port réseau:

-Pour celui que je n'avait pas branché du tout: rien du tout.

-Pour celui qui étati branché avant: "Eth1 link" ou un truc dans le genre est sortit.

Du coup, quand je fais ifconfig, j'ai Eth0 , Eth1 et lo . Sauf que malheuresement, Eth1 ne reçoit rien.

Je comprend de moins en moins pourquoic a marche pas...

Link to post
Share on other sites

Essaie de pinger ta freebox

#ping 192.168.0.1

Quand ça marchera, c'est que ton réseau marchera lol

Sinon si tu as deux interfaces réseau, il faut trouver laquelle est reliée à la Freebox. Fais un :

#dmesg | grep eth0

recommence ça pour eth1. Tu verras alors quel matériel est associé à quelle interface réseau.

De là, il te restera à modifier le fichier /etc/network/interfaces pour mettre la bonne interface.

Link to post
Share on other sites

Ca y est !!!

Comme cela était indiqué, Eth1 correspondait bien au port qui était branché.

J'ai donc fais

nano /etc/network/interfaces

et j'ai remplacé Eth0 par Eth1. Je reboot et là : DHCPDISCOVER répond positif !!! Je suis connecté ! Le ping répond, ifconfig aussi !

Me reste plus qu'à refaire base-config pour être sûr et certains d'avoir des mirroirs dans ma source.list, et puis apt-get upgrade, x-window-system et xfce4 (ou gnome-environnement) et puis enjoy Debian :yes: !!!

Merci beaucoup fabien29200, pour ton aide et ta patience (faut le faire de tenir 3 pages à m'aider) :yes: ! Grâce et toi je vais passer une bonne nuit ^^ !

Bon, normalment, CAY RAYSOLU !!! (je le mettrais quand j'aurais X, on est jamais trop prudent :p ).

Merci encore à tous !

Link to post
Share on other sites
Eth0 Lien encap: UNSPEC HWaddr 00-10-DC-00-00-77-FF-FP-00-00-00-00-00-00-00

Ouais, c'est pas une carte réseau (pour une carte réseau, Lien encap:Ethernet)

En plus, pour une carte réseau on voit l'adresse mac (et là c'est pas ce qu'on pourrait appeler une adresse mac :incline:)

Peut-être du IEEE1394...

Link to post
Share on other sites
Merci beaucoup fabien29200, pour ton aide et ta patience (faut le faire de tenir 3 pages à m'aider) :transpi: ! Grâce et toi je vais passer une bonne nuit ^^ !

Le meilleur remerciement sera d'aider les autres à ton tour quand tu seras à l'aise. :transpi:

Link to post
Share on other sites

Je suivrait la voie des barbus afin de reprendre le flambeau et d'aider moi même les minot qui ne s'en sortent pas :roll:;) !

Dites, chui chiant je sais... mais... heu... j'ai un chtit problème :-D ... et puis on va pas gacher refaire un autre topic, on est bien là non ?

J'ai installé Xfree (au passage j'ai bien fais d'avoir refais base-config, il manquait plein de paquet qu'il n'avait pas pu installer car pas d'accés au net ^^), je configure, je reconfigure même (j'avais fais une chtite connerie :byebye: ), et je tente le startx.

Mais là, après un écran noir et un certains nombre des ligne, il me dis "screen not found". Je pense que cela viens de la carte graphique (j'ai malheureusement un ATI, fouettez moi :non: ), mais je vois pas bien comment faire pour le faire démarrer.

Bash c'est bien, mais X c'est mieux ^^ .

Link to post
Share on other sites

C'est bon ce problème est réglé, j'avais mis les drivers ATI et il a pas apprécié :transpi: . J'ai essayé vga: pareil. Par contre pour Vesa ca à marché.

Par contre là je rencontre un problème qui me dépasse vraiment. j'ai installé Xfree, apmd et je voulais continuer avec xfce4, et il me dis qu'il n'arrive pas à accéder au serveur. Je reboot, et je me rend compte que le "DHCPDISCOVER" n'apparait plus !!! Eth0 est devenu le port auquel réagit le PC, Eth1 ne répond plus. j'ai essayé de modifer encore une fois /etc/network/interfaces en re-remplacant eth1 par eth0 et rien n'y fais !

EDIT: Quand je démarre le PC, ni eth0 ni eth1 n'apparaissent dans ifconfig. il apparaissent uniquement quand je fais ifconfig ethx up (ou x=0 ou 1).

Le ping répond négatif.

RE-EDIT: Je rajoute également que c'est désormais Eth0 qui apparait comme un bon matos et Eth1 qui apparait avec le truc "Eth1 Lien encap: UNSPEC HWaddr 00-10-DC-00-00-77-FF-FP-00-00-00-00-00-00-00"

Du coup, j'ai re-plus le net ! Et je ne sais pas quoi faire ... snif :francais:

Link to post
Share on other sites

Si le nom de ton interface réseau change aléatoirement ça va pas le faire !

Sinon tu peux modifier en live le fichier /etc/network/interfaces et reparamétrer la bonne interface ... Ensuite normalement un ifconfig ethx up te redonnera le net.

Mais ça ne peut être que temporaire ...

Je vois pas pourquoi le nom de ton interface change ... Si c'est le Firewire, il reste toujours la possibilité d'enlever le support du firewire du prochain noyau que tu vas recompiler (si si, ça viendra une compil de noyau !).

Mais j'aimerai bien comprendre pourquoi tu n"as pas toujours le même nom pour ton interface, là il faut faire appel à un maître jedi du Linux (que je ne suis pas encore....)

Link to post
Share on other sites


×
×
  • Create New...